Maximum values of the edge Mostar index in tricyclic graphs

open access: yesFilomat
For a graph G, the edge Mostar index of G is the sum of |mu (e|G)-mv (e|G)| over all edges e = uv of G, where mu (e|G) denotes the number of edges of G that have a smaller distance in G to u than to v, and analogously for mv (e|G). This paper mainly studies the problem of determining the graphs that maximize the edge Mostar index among tricyclic graphs.

A lower bound on the Mostar index of tricyclic graphs

open access: yesFilomat
For a graph G, the Mostar index of G is the sum of |nu-nv| over all edges e = uv of G, where nu denotes the number of vertices of G that have a smaller distance in G to u than to v, and analogously for nv. In this paper, we obtain a lower bound for the Mostar index on tricyclic graphs and identify those graphs that attain the lower bound.
